Today (Saturday, 15 August 2026), the Universal Day number is 6 — Care and responsibility — traditionally a day for home, relationships and looking after others. It is calculated by adding the digits of today's date and reducing them to a single digit, and it is the same for everyone.
Add every digit of the date (for example 2026-07-19 → 2+0+2+6+0+7+1+9 = 27 → 2+7 = 9) and reduce to a single digit from 1 to 9. This is the traditional day-numerology method.
The Universal Day number is the same for everyone on a given date. Your personal day number blends the date with your own birth date. Use our numerology calculator for numbers personal to you.
No. Day numerology is a traditional practice offered for cultural interest and reflection — not a prediction and not a basis for important decisions.
Treat it as a light daily lens: the Universal Day number sets a general theme for everyone (a 1 day favours starts, a 4 day rewards structure, a 5 day suits change), while your personal day number is more specific to you. Use it as a gentle prompt for reflection, not a rule for decisions.
